// Copyright (c) Microsoft Corporation. // Licensed under the MIT License. /** * @brief This sample shows how to instantiate an attestation administration client object using * the Attestation SDK client for C++. * * @remark The following environment variables must be set before running the sample. * - ATTESTATION_AAD_URL: Points to an Attestation Service Instance in AAD mode. * - ATTESTATION_ISOLATED_URL: Points to an Attestation Service Instance in Isolated mode. * operations. * - AZURE_TENANT_ID: Tenant ID for the Azure account. * - AZURE_CLIENT_ID: The Client ID to authenticate the request. * - AZURE_CLIENT_SECRET: The client secret. * * Note that the administration client MUST be authenticated. * */ #include #include #include #include #include #include #include using namespace Azure::Security::Attestation; using namespace Azure::Security::Attestation::Models; using namespace std::chrono_literals; int main() { try { // create client auto const credential = std::make_shared( GetEnvHelper::GetEnv("AZURE_TENANT_ID"), GetEnvHelper::GetEnv("AZURE_CLIENT_ID"), GetEnvHelper::GetEnv("AZURE_CLIENT_SECRET")); AttestationAdministrationClient const adminClient(AttestationAdministrationClient::Create( GetEnvHelper::GetEnv("ATTESTATION_AAD_URL"), credential)); std::cout << "Admin client is Communicating with " << adminClient.Endpoint() << std::endl; } catch (Azure::Core::Credentials::AuthenticationException const& e) { std::cout << "Authentication Exception happened:" << std::endl << e.what() << std::endl; return 1; } catch (Azure::Core::RequestFailedException const& e) { std::cout << "Request Failed Exception happened:" << std::endl << e.what() << std::endl; if (e.RawResponse) { std::cout << "Error Code: " << e.ErrorCode << std::endl; std::cout << "Error Message: " << e.Message << std::endl; } return 1; } return 0; }
